"The joke club"


"El club del Chiste" or the joke club, is a new TV programe that is produced by Globomedia and it's presented by Anabel Alonso, who is very famous in this country. She is accompanied by the model Martina Klein, Leo Harlem, David Love, who is knowing for his participation in program's TVG, a Andalusian monologist called Diego Arjona and Meritxell Huerta, a catalan humorist.

While the programe, they are alternating on the stage of Antena 3 to hook up the viewer with a "marathon" of infallible jokes to all time and other a little current. It isn't a competition between the players, because the only goal of the program is to cause the greatest number of laughs per minute. In addition, CdC has got images of the backstage, where amaze by his innovative staging and his modern aesthetic which recall the famous new yorker's comedy clubs.

La Pegatina

La Pegatina is a Catalan rumba group from Montcada i Reixac who was born in 2003 when Ruben (who plays alone) will be added to Ovid and Adrian to begin a new project called "Pegatina Sound System."

When it was created they began to crossing Spain and playing at festivals and concerts. In 2006, they changed the name of the group, and they, nowadays, are called "La pegatina" (the sticker). After recording several songs for the compilation, they recorded their first album called "Al carrer!". With this CD and an intensive work, the group increased with four members and then they did a lot of concerts around the world. In Febraury 2009, they have showed a new CD called "Via Mandarina", and for this reason they don't stop, because they are singing for this country, and later they will go outside.

The most important of this group are the members, who are: Rubén Sierra and Adrià Salas, the singers and guitarist, Ovidi Díaz, that plays the called "cajon flamenco", Ferran Ibañez who plays the bass guitar, Axel Magnani, who is the trumpeter, Romain Renard that plays the accordion, and finally, Sergi who is the drummer.
